Grilled Peaches transform fresh, ripe peaches into a warm and caramelized dessert with incredible flavor. The grill enhances their natural sweetness while adding a subtle smoky note. Honey, cinnamon, and a touch of butter create a delicious glaze that complements the juicy fruit. This quick recipe is healthy, elegant, and incredibly easy to prepare. Serve them with ice cream, yogurt, mascarpone, or toasted nuts for an unforgettable summer treat.
Prep Time 10 minutes mins
Cook Time 10 minutes mins
Total Time 20 minutes mins
Course Dessert, Snack
Cuisine American
Servings 4
Calories 145 kcal
- 4 ripe peaches, halved and pitted
- 2 tablespoons melted butter
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
- Pinch of sea salt
- Fresh mint leaves for garnish
- Vanilla ice cream or whipped cream (optional)
Preheat the grill to medium heat.
Wash, halve, and remove the pits from the peaches.
Mix the melted butter, honey,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and sea salt.
Brush the cut sides of the peaches with the honey mixture.
Place the peaches cut-side down on the grill.
Grill for 4–5 minutes until grill marks appear.
Turn the peaches over and grill for another 2–3 minutes.
Transfer the peaches to a serving platter.
Drizzle with the remaining honey glaze.
Garnish with fresh mint and serve warm with vanilla ice cream if desired.
- Choose ripe but firm peaches.
- Do not overcook the peaches.
- Clean and oil the grill before cooking.
- Honey adds natural sweetness.
- Butter helps create beautiful caramelization.
- Fresh peaches provide the best flavor.
- Serve immediately for the best texture.
- Leftovers can be refrigerated for two days.
